1. Create a "Little Boo" Baby Shower Theme
One of the most popular Halloween baby shower themes right now is the adorable "Little Boo" concept. Instead of traditional Halloween frights, this theme embraces sweet ghost illustrations, pastel colors, and playful wording.
Decorate with pink and white balloons, smiling ghost cutouts, and signs that read "A Little Boo Is Almost Due." This theme works beautifully because it feels festive without being overwhelming.
For your backdrop, consider a white curtain with floating ghost balloons and a personalized name sign. Add soft pink lighting to create a dreamy atmosphere that photographs beautifully.
2. Host a Pink Pumpkin Patch Celebration
A pumpkin patch theme is perfect for an October baby shower. Instead of traditional orange pumpkins, paint mini pumpkins in blush pink, cream, and gold.
I recently attended a baby shower that used dozens of painted pumpkins throughout the venue, and guests couldn't stop taking pictures. The result felt elegant, seasonal, and incredibly feminine.
Decoration Ideas
- Pink pumpkins throughout the venue
- Hay bale seating areas
- Soft floral arrangements
- Rustic wooden signs
- Twinkle lights
Centerpiece Ideas
Create centerpieces using painted pumpkins topped with fresh flowers. These centerpieces are affordable, easy to make, and instantly communicate the theme.
3. Sweet Little Witch Baby Shower
Forget scary witches. This version is all about sparkles, flowers, and whimsy.
Decorate tables with miniature witch hats, pink roses, glitter stars, and soft purple accents. Guests love the playful twist on traditional Halloween imagery.
Your invitation can include wording such as:
"Join us for a spellbinding celebration as we welcome our little witch into the world."

4. Boo-tiful Pink Ghost Party
Ghosts don't have to be scary. In fact, they're one of the cutest decorations you can use for a baby shower.
Use smiling ghost illustrations on napkins, signage, cookies, and banners. Pair them with pastel pink decorations to keep the atmosphere cheerful and welcoming.
Balloon Arch Ideas
- White ghost balloons
- Pink latex balloons
- Rose gold accents
- Mini pumpkin balloons
Party Favors
- Ghost-shaped cookies
- Mini candles
- Bath bombs
- Personalized candy bags
5. Pumpkin Spice Princess Shower
For moms-to-be who love everything fall, a Pumpkin Spice Princess theme combines the best parts of autumn with feminine details.
Think velvet pumpkins, warm lighting, cozy blankets, and delicious seasonal treats.
Food Ideas
- Pumpkin spice cupcakes
- Caramel popcorn
- Cinnamon sugar donuts
- Mini pumpkin pies
- Apple cider mocktails
One thing I've learned from planning fall-themed parties is that guests often remember the food as much as the decorations. Incorporating seasonal flavors instantly makes the celebration feel special.
6. Pretty in Pink Halloween Tea Party
For smaller gatherings, a Halloween tea party offers a sophisticated alternative to traditional baby shower setups.
Use vintage teacups, lace tablecloths, pink pumpkins, and floral arrangements. The result feels elegant while still embracing the Halloween season.
Cookie Ideas
- Ghost sugar cookies
- Pumpkin-shaped cookies
- Witch hat cookies
- Baby bottle cookies

7. Enchanted Witch Garden Baby Shower
An outdoor witch garden theme combines florals, fairy lights, and whimsical Halloween details.
Create a magical atmosphere using lanterns, floral arches, and mini cauldrons filled with flowers.
Games Guests Will Enjoy
- Baby Boo Bingo
- Baby Prediction Cards
- Pumpkin Decorating Contest
- Guess the Due Date
- Halloween Baby Trivia

9. Baby Boo Bakery Party
If the mom-to-be loves sweets, center the celebration around desserts.
Create a dessert table featuring:
- Pink ghost cupcakes
- Pumpkin cake pops
- Halloween cookies
- Candy apples
- Chocolate-covered pretzels
Cake Inspiration
A two-tier pink cake decorated with mini pumpkins and tiny ghosts makes a stunning centerpiece while serving as a delicious dessert.

10. Cute Halloween Costume Baby Shower
Encourage guests to wear fun, family-friendly costumes. The goal isn't scary—it's playful and memorable.
Costumes like pumpkins, friendly witches, black cats, and fairy tale characters help create a relaxed atmosphere where guests can have fun together.
How to Create Beautiful Halloween Baby Shower Centerpieces
Centerpieces often tie the entire design together. For a girly Halloween baby shower, focus on combining seasonal elements with feminine details.
- Pink painted pumpkins
- Fresh floral arrangements
- Ghost lanterns
- Mini witch hats
- Gold candle holders
Invitation Tips for a Girly Halloween Baby Shower
Your invitation sets expectations for the entire event. Include your chosen color palette, theme, registry information, and RSVP details.
Popular phrases include:
- "A Little Boo Is Almost Due"
- "Our Little Pumpkin Is On The Way"
- "Join Us for a Spook-tacular Baby Shower"
Thoughtful Favors Guests Will Actually Use
The best favors feel personal rather than disposable. Consider gifting mini candles, bath bombs, cookie boxes, lip balms, or seasonal treats.
Guests appreciate practical keepsakes that remind them of the celebration long after the event ends.
